Experience the Magic of the Season with Pentatonix’s Christmas in the City

The holiday season just got a lot brighter with Pentatonix’s latest release, Christmas in the City, which dropped on October 24, 2025. Known for their unmatched vocal harmonies and innovative arrangements, Pentatonix once again proves why they are at the forefront of contemporary a cappella music. This new album brings together a rich tapestry of 16 tracks, seamlessly blending beloved classic Christmas songs with fresh, original compositions, all designed to capture the unique spirit of a New York-style Christmas.
